Kohler Co. Lays Off 160

Layoffs are result of slow production in the housing industry.

KOHLER, Wis. (AP) - Kohler Co. said Monday it would lay off 160 employees.
 
The layoffs will affect the company's distribution center and cast iron and engine divisions, all within the village of Kohler, and the generator division in the Sheboygan County town of Mosel, said Todd Weber, the company's manager of kitchen and bath public relations.
 
The company did not say when the layoffs would take effect or how long the employees would be idled. Weber also declined to say how many workers would be affected at each site.
 
''The layoffs are a result of slow production in the housing industry, and I guess we have to just monitor the industry to see if they are permanent or temporary,'' he said.
 
Kohler is a leading manufacturer of plumbing products for the home construction and home remodeling industry. The firm also makes air-cooled, four-cycle engines used to power lawn and garden equipment and electrical generators.
